- This board is your entry to the unique Arduino experience: great for learning the basics of how sensors and actuators work, and an essential tool for your rapid prototyping needs
- Arduino Uno is the most used and documented board in the world
- "Uno" means one in Italian and was chosen to mark the release of Arduino Software (IDE) 1.0, now evolved to newer releases
- It has 14 digital input/output pins (of which 6 can be used as PWM outputs), 6 analog inputs, a 16 MHz quartz crystal, a USB connection, a power jack, an ICSP header and a reset button
- Arduino is an open-source hardware, software, and content platform with a worldwide community of over 30 million active users

- The BOARD now uses an 16U2 instead of the ATMega8U2 chip.This update is for the USB interface chip, theoretically it allows UNO to emulate USB HID, such as MIDI/Joystick/Keyboard.
- More stable RESET circuit.The position of the RESET button has also changed.It has been moved to the corner of the board near the USB port, which is more convenient to press.
- Pin changes:Two I2C pins were added next to the AREF pin (SDA and SCL are just copies of Analog 4 and 5, not additional I2C interfaces)In addition, two pins were added next to RESET, one is IOREF, which allows the expansion board to adapt to the onboard voltage,This pin only tells the expansion board what the current onboard voltage is (for example, UNO is 5V, which can be seen as a copy of the power pin and does not provide level pull-up), and the other is a placeholder pin for future use.
